Our Team.
Edward Ball, PT, DPT, OCS, COMT is a compassionate and highly skilled physical therapist with over 14 years of experience in musculoskeletal rehabilitation. His journey began as a Physical Therapist Assistant, followed by more than 7 years as a licensed PT in outpatient care.
​
Dr. Ball holds advanced certifications as an Orthopedic Clinical Specialist (OCS) and Certified Orthopedic Manual Therapist (COMT), as well as training in dry needling, blood flow restriction therapy (BFR), Functional Movement Screen (FMS), Selective Functional Movement Assessment (SFMA), Titleist Performance Institute (TPI) techniques, and Functional Capacity Evaluations (FCE). This broad expertise enables him to deliver evidence-based, individualized treatment for each patient.
​
Dedicated to lifelong learning, Dr. Ball continues to expand his knowledge and refine his skills, ensuring his patients benefit from the most current, effective therapy methods available. His approach emphasizes restoring movement, reducing pain, and supporting long-term health and performance.
